TBF (still my default inclination) nearly every administration has uttered the mathematical absurdity of wanting a "strong" dollar while accusing others of making their currency weak.
🤔 MAYBE we never should have let "strength" become the standard metaphor for rising or falling exchange ratios?

Not deporting Venezuelans with TPS would “lower the deficit by $70.9 billion & raise GDP by $504.4 billion” in 10 years; 50 million barrels of oil are worth $2.8 billion. Economist Mark Regets: “People are more valuable than oil.” @mclem.org @douglasrivlin.bsky.social www.forbes.com/sites/stuart...
The people we have received from Venezuela are far more valuable to the American economy than any oil we might seize.
